Interstate Compact on Educational Opportunity for Military Children

Programs: School Liaison
Resource Type: Training
Published: 01/12
The goal of the compact is to replace the widely varying policies that affect transitioning military students with a comprehensive approach that provides a consistent policy in every school district and in every state that chooses to join.
